Fatih Sobaci

Fatih Sobaci

Software Development Engineer In Test @ Dotmatics

About Fatih Sobaci

Fatih Sobaci is a Software Development Engineer In Test at Dotmatics, with a Ph.D. in Psychology from the University of Leicester. He specializes in automation frameworks, continuous integration, and behavior-driven development.

Work at Dotmatics

Fatih Sobaci has been employed at Dotmatics as a Software Development Engineer In Test since 2022. In this role, he focuses on developing and implementing automated testing frameworks. His responsibilities include ensuring software quality through various testing methodologies and tools. He utilizes his expertise in continuous integration and delivery to enhance the software development lifecycle.

Education and Expertise

Fatih Sobaci studied at the University of Leicester, where he earned a Doctor of Philosophy (Ph.D.) in Psychology from 2015 to 2020. Prior to that, he completed a Master’s Degree in Psychology at the same institution from 2013 to 2014. His educational background supports his analytical and problem-solving skills, which are essential in his current role in software testing.

Technical Skills and Knowledge

Fatih possesses extensive knowledge in continuous integration and delivery, utilizing tools such as Maven, Jenkins, and AWS EC2 Instances. He has expertise in designing and building automation frameworks in Java, specifically using the Page-Object-Model (POM) and Singleton Design Pattern. He generates detailed reports using Extent-Reports and Cucumber JSON-Html reports, contributing to effective test management.

Testing Methodologies

In his role, Fatih employs various testing methodologies including behavior-driven development (BDD) using Cucumber and Robot Framework. He is proficient in Gherkin syntax and implements Data-Driven Testing (DDT) to enhance test coverage. His use of Jira for bug tracking and test management, along with Git and GitHub for version control, demonstrates his commitment to maintaining high standards in software quality.

Analytical and Problem-Solving Skills

Fatih Sobaci is recognized for his strong analytical and logical thinking abilities. He adapts quickly to changing circumstances and is a fast learner, which aids him in effectively addressing challenges in software testing. His problem-solving skills are integral to his role, allowing him to identify issues and implement solutions efficiently.

People similar to Fatih Sobaci